Sen. Evans Not Seeking 4th Congressional District Seat

Following Storm Lake Democrat Ashley WolfTorabane’s announcement earlier this week that she is seeking Iowa’s 4th Congressional District seat, Republican Sen. Lynn Evans of Aurelia has now announced he will not be running for the election.

Sen. Evans launched an exploratory committee in May regarding a possible run for the seat. Yesterday, he announced his intention not to seek candidacy. He will instead seek re-election to the Iowa Senate next year. Sen. Evans currently represents District 3, which includes Buena Vista, O’Brien, and Osceola and portions of Cherokee and Clay counties.

Iowa’s 4th Congressional District is currently overseen by Rep. Randy Feenstra. The Republican from Hull has announced an interest in running for Iowa governor, but has not officially announced his candidacy.

WolfTorabane is the only Democrat who has announced her candidacy for the 4th district seat, while two Republicans, Sioux City native Chris McGowan and Iowa House Majority Leader Matt Windschitl, have also announced their candidacies.
